As a global leading manufacturer of injection devices, BD is committed to their safe use and disposal. Reuse of disposable syringes and needles leads to the transmission of blood-borne pathogens such as hepatitisB, hepatitis-C, HIV (the virus that causes AIDS), and other infections, such as abscesses and septicemia. To help prevent reuse of disposable syringes and needles, BD has developed several auto-disable (AD) devices in conjunction with the World Health Organization (WHO) and several other international agencies. The WHO denes auto-disable syringes as syringes that are automatically rendered unusable after having delivered a prescribed dose of vaccine.*

*WHO standard performance specication E8/Ds1

Important Variables for Procurement of Auto-Disable Syringes


Performance quality
Functioning as intended
It is important that auto-disable syringes address the need they were developed for, i.e. that they cannot be used after a full-dose injection has been completed. In a clinical study in Colombia1, BD SoloShotTM IX Products were disabled automatically and rendered unusable 100% of the time after single use.

Easy-to-use design
It is important that the auto-disable syringes do not require signicant changes in the standard procedure for preparing and administering vaccines. Studies in Pakistan2 and Indonesia3 concluded that vaccinators preferred BD SoloShotTM Syringes over conventional disposable syringes, describing it as easier to use. The BD SoloShotTM Syringe Familys passive locking clip design automatically activates during normal use of the syringe, and does not require an additional disabling step.

Highest quality standard


It is important that auto-disabling syringes supplied to the eld maintain consistent high quality standards and that productionrun samples are always equal to ideal design criteria. In this regard, both design and manufacturing quality controls are critical. BD products are designed, developed, tested and validated to comply with the requirements of current ISO standards and WHO standards and specications. Additionally, BD SoloShotTM and BD UnijectTM products are manufactured to the highest quality standards. BD products comply with the requirements of the Medical Device Directive for CE Marking. BD facilities have appropriate ISO certication and are routinely audited by local and international regulatory bodies.

Excellent value
It is important to have affordable products on the market that represent a low increase in the budget with respect to disposable syringes, and can be adopted by resource constrained countries. However, reliability and efcacy of the product should be considered of greater importance. There is no use in paying more for a product that fails to meet the injection safety requirements of a public health program. Proven record of meeting customer expectations


The public health eld is very unpredictable, and epidemics can develop at any time. Additionally, countries do not have perfect forecasting systems by which they can accurately predict all of their needs in advance. Given this environment, it is important for a country or agency to have access to the shortest possible lead times, ensuring their needs are met in a timely and effective manner. BD keeps an emergency stockpile to address unexpected demand and has a reliable worldwide distribution system that ensures on-time product delivery with the shortest possible lead times.

Being responsive to specific customer needs


From the beginning, the WHO has recommended the use of a 23G x 1" needle size to simplify logistics and assure availability of product. Many countries are accustomed to using a different needle size, and transitioning to auto-disable syringes may require a greater level of effort. For that reason, and in order to address different country preferences, needs and experiences, BD customizes products, including special labeling, needle sizes and logos to support local or international programs.
